Kildeer Drama Queen Feigns a Broken Wing.

A kildeer puts on a bit of theatre for the field crew. Her eggs are laid in perfect camouflage between the nursery rows. As we approach the nesting spot, Mother Kildeer feigns a broken wing to draw us—the “predators”—toward herself … Continue reading
